White blue-eyed grass (Sisyrinchium albidum)

Description

White blue-eyed-grass is-native-to much of eastern and southeastern North America, but is known in New England only as a single collection from Maine, very disjunct from the rest of its range. It is a rather variable-species-whose-tepals-may be white or pale violet.
